OMV, Lufthansa Group further strengthen partnership with SAF

MoU to supply a total of more than 800,000 tons Sustainable Aviation Fuel (SAF) between 2023 and 2030.

OMV and Lufthansa Group have signed a Memorandum of Understanding for the supply of more than 800,000 tons of Sustainable Aviation Fuel for the years 2023 to 2030. The companies intend to expand their existing partnership and extend it to include new locations for SAF production and delivery as well as new SAF production technologies.

With the expansion of the cooperation, the Lufthansa Group promotes the availability, market ramp-up and use of SAF as essential elements for a CO2 neutral future of aviation.

OMV sees Sustainable Aviation Fuel as an important portfolio upgrade to its jet fuel range. The company is implementing numerous measures to achieve its ambitious strategic sustainability goals, and SAF significantly contributes to its transformation. The planned scale up of SAF production to 700,000 tons in 2030 will play an important role in achieving these goals.

Sustainable Aviation Fuel is produced by OMV by co-processing sustainable and regional raw materials, specifically used cooking oil.
